Takeaways - WRs and TEs, Sacks, Zo/Mathews, Middle 8

+5 HS
WinningForLackOfABetterWordIsGood's picture
12/7/25 at 6:32a in the OSU Football Forum
16 Comments

#1 - We’re in the playoff, we’re the most talented team, and we can win the natty after a dumb loss, as last year proved.

but ….

#2 - We threw the deep ball exactly once in the first 59 minutes of the game, and gained 52 yards on that play. When we finally threw it again with 2 seconds left, despite 7 guys guarding Jeremiah Smith, we gained 46 yards. Perhaps the team with all-world WRs should try that a few more times.

#3 - Ignoring the final 13 seconds (I forgot to chart them), we ran 15 plays with 1 tight end, 27 plays with 2 TEs, 12 plays with 3 TEs, and one play with 4 TEs.  On the 13 plays with 3 or more tight ends, we gained a total of 18 non-penalty yards.

#4 - This death-star offense scored 3 points in the final three quarters.

#5 - Indiana had a 37-yard run at the end of the first quarter on the exact same play Michigan ran for 33 yards to start last week’s game. Showed a formation that suckered Sonny to cheat to the offense’s right, then ran left and had an OL climb to the second level to seal the DB outside, creating a wide-open channel. Gotta get that fixed.

#6 - Jermaine Mathews had a terrible second half. Beaten on the Sarratt TD, beaten for a fourth-quarter first down by Becker, then beaten again by Becker for the 33-yarder late.

#7 - Lorenzo Styles had a crazy up-and-down game. On the down side, bad choice coming off WR on first drive, was in coverage on Becker’s 51-yard catch, had a DPI, and gave up 1-2 other first downs. On the good side, broke up the early bomb to Cooper, blew up the bubble screen leading to Iggy’s interception, and made a couple sure tackles.

#8 - Yes, we gave up 5 sacks after allowing 6 in our first 12 games. Sack 1 was 75% on Sayin missing wide-open Inniss and 25% on Daniels. Sack 2 was 100% on Sayin for not throwing the ball away once he was outside the pocket. Sack 3 was James Peoples getting destroyed in pass pro. Sack 4 was Tegra getting beat. Sack 5 may or may not have been a sack (in the grasp) but Daniels was the guy who got beat.

#9 - We scored an unusual 0 points in the middle 8, almost entirely due to bad pass protection. In the first half, our lackadaisical approach didn’t help, then Peoples and Daniels got whipped on back-to-back snaps. Second half was Tegra and Daniels getting beat for back-to-back sacks.

#10 - I don’t need to see Julian Sayin run any more QB sneaks.
